Oh and it could be they have enable crpe32 tracing....
See if they have these registry key:
Windows Registry Editor Version 5.00
[H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 12.0\Crystal Reports\Logging]
[H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 12.0\Crystal Reports\Logging\crpe.bkgrnd]
"Destinations"=dword:00000000
"Position"=dword:00000000
"LogErrorsOnly"=dword:00000000
[H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 12.0\Crystal Reports\Logging\crpe.diagnostics]
"Destinations"=dword:00000000
"Position"=dword:00000000
"LogErrorsOnly"=dword:00000000
[H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Business Objects\Suite 12.0\Crystal Reports\Logging\crpe.functions]
"Destinations"=dword:00000000
"LogErrorsOnly"=dword:00000000
"Position"=dword:00000000
Suite 12.0 will change, all depends on the version of CR installed.
Setting all of the values to 0 will stop tracing....
